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reliably form a stitch without falling out of a thread at the first stitch just after starting sewing while a cut-off bobbin thread is maintained to be able to cross a needle thread for forming the stitch. <P>SOLUTION: The half-revolution hook 7 is composed of a large hook body 11, a large hook 13, an inner hook 14 built inside them, and a bobbin case 15 mounted to the inner hook detachably and housing a bobbin-thread bobbin. A first notch part 13b guiding the bobbin thread which is cut off when finishing sewing to the side of the open end of the large hook 13 is formed on the side of the upper part of the large hook 13. Thus, when sewing is finished, the bobbin thread extended from the bobbin-thread bobbin housed in the bobbin case 15 is guided to the side of the open end of the large hook 13 through the first notch part 13b formed on the side of the upper part of the large hook 13 to be hung downward separated from the bobbin case when the bobbin thread is cut off by a thread cutting-off mechanism. Thus, at the first stitch when starting the next sewing, the needle thread loop is entangled with the bobbin thread reliably.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2008,JPO&INPIT

本発明は、縫製を開始する第1針目における糸抜けを防止するようにした半回転釜に関する。   The present invention relates to a half-turn hook configured to prevent thread dropout at a first stitch that starts sewing.

従来、縫針の目孔から延びる上糸を剣先で引っ掛けて上糸ループを形成し、この上糸と下糸とを交絡させる垂直回転釜としては、本縫いミシン等では高速回転が可能な全回転釜が採用される場合が多いが、厚手の生地にでも閂止め縫いが可能なミシン等では、縫製時の縫針の逃げを、中釜を駆動するドライバに設けた針受け部で受け止めでき、しかも上糸ループの剣先からの糸抜けが早いことから糸締まりを良好にできる半回転釜が採用されている。   Conventionally, as a vertical rotary hook that hooks the upper thread extending from the eye of the sewing needle with a sword to form an upper thread loop and entangles the upper thread and the lower thread, full rotation that can be rotated at high speed with a sewing machine etc. In many cases, a hook is used, but with sewing machines that can be tacked even on thick fabric, the needle escapement during sewing can be received by the needle holder provided in the driver that drives the inner hook. The semi-rotary hook that can improve the thread tightness is adopted because the thread is quickly removed from the tip of the upper thread loop.

例えば、特許文献1に記載のミシンの半回転釜は、ベッド部のフレームに固定された大釜体と、この大釜体に前方から固定されたリング状の大釜と、これら大釜体と大釜の内部に組み込まれた中釜及びこの中釜を往復回転駆動するドライバで構成され、更に、大釜体と大釜の上側に釜糸案内板が固定されている。   For example, a semi-rotary shuttle of a sewing machine described in Patent Document 1 includes a cauldron body fixed to a frame of a bed portion, a ring-shaped cauldron fixed to the cauldron body from the front, and inside the cauldron body and the cauldron. The inner hook is composed of a built-in hook and a driver for reciprocatingly driving the inner hook, and a hook thread guide plate is fixed to the upper portion of the hook and the upper hook.

この釜糸案内板には縫針が通過可能な略T字状の切欠きが形成されているので、縫針が切欠きを通して下方に移動した後上昇する際に、縫針の目孔から延びる上糸が正回転する中釜の剣先で引っ掛けられて拡大する上糸ループを、中釜の前側と後側とに分離するようになっている。それ故、縫製が開始され、縫針が最下位置から若干上昇したときに、目孔から延びる上糸が回転する剣先に引っ掛けられ、中釜の正回転により上糸ループが拡大されながら、中釜の外を移動する。   The hook thread guide plate is formed with a substantially T-shaped notch through which the sewing needle can pass, so that when the sewing needle moves up through the notch and then moves up, the upper thread extending from the eye of the sewing needle is The upper thread loop that is hooked and enlarged by the forward-rotating hook is separated into the front and rear sides of the hook. Therefore, when sewing is started and the needle rises slightly from the lowest position, the upper thread extending from the eye hole is hooked on the rotating sword tip, and the upper thread loop is expanded by the forward rotation of the inner hook, Move outside.

次に、縫針よりも遅れて天秤が最下点に移動したとき、上糸ループは略最大に拡大されて剣先から外れそうになる。中釜が正回転方向に略半回転したとき、上糸ループは剣先から既に外れており、この時点から中釜が逆回転駆動されるのと同時に、天秤の上昇に伴って上糸ループが引き締められ、中釜に設けられたボビンケースから延びる下糸と上糸とが交絡する。   Next, when the balance moves to the lowest point later than the sewing needle, the upper thread loop is enlarged to the maximum and is likely to come off the sword tip. When the hook is rotated approximately halfway in the forward rotation direction, the upper thread loop is already detached from the sword tip. At this time, the upper hook loop is tightened as the balance is raised. The lower thread and the upper thread extending from the bobbin case provided in the inner hook are entangled.

Incidentally, in general, a movable blade reciprocating type thread cutting mechanism may be provided between the needle plate in the bed portion and the hook thread guide plate. In this case, at the end of the sewing operation, the movable blade reciprocates once, and the upper thread and lower thread on the fabric side engaged with the capturing part of the movable blade at the time of forward movement become the fixed blade when the movable blade returns. It is cut at a stroke in cooperation.

特許文献1に記載のミシンの半回転釜においては、縫製作業中、針側及び布側の上糸と、ボビンケースから繰り出された下糸とは、大釜体の開口部と、釜糸案内板の切欠きとを夫々通っているので、縫製作業の終了時に糸切断機構により、布側の上糸と下糸とが、針板と釜糸案内板との間で同時に一気に切断されたとき、切断されたボビンケース側の下糸は切断時の反動で踊るようになり、どのような位置にどのような状態にあるのか分からない。   In the semi-rotating shuttle of the sewing machine described in Patent Document 1, during the sewing operation, the upper thread on the needle side and the cloth side and the lower thread fed from the bobbin case are the opening of the large hook body, and the hook thread guide plate. When the sewing work is finished, when the upper thread and lower thread on the fabric side are simultaneously cut between the needle plate and the hook thread guide plate at the same time by the thread cutting mechanism, The lower thread on the cut bobbin case side dances as a reaction at the time of cutting, and it is not known in what position and in what state.

即ち、ボビンケース側の下糸は、所定長さを残すようにして切断されているので、特に、下糸の捩れがきつい場合や、伸縮性に富んだ下糸の場合、切断された下糸端部は、切欠き内の狭い範囲で踊るようになり、釜糸案内板に絡んだり、針板の針穴を通って針板の上側に移動している場合もある。このように、切断後の下糸が上糸ループと絡みにくい状態にあるときには、次回の縫製開始直後の第1針目において、縫目が形成されないという問題がある。   That is, since the bobbin case side lower thread is cut so as to leave a predetermined length, in particular, when the lower thread is tightly twisted, or in the case of a lower elastic thread, the lower thread is cut. The end portion dances within a narrow range in the notch, and may be entangled with the hook thread guide plate or may move to the upper side of the needle plate through the needle hole of the needle plate. Thus, when the lower thread after cutting is in a state where it is difficult to be entangled with the upper thread loop, there is a problem that the stitch is not formed at the first stitch immediately after the start of the next sewing.

本発明の目的は、切断された下糸を次の上糸ループと交差可能に保持でき、縫製開始直後の第1針目において、糸抜けすることなく、確実に縫目が形成できるようにすることである。   It is an object of the present invention to hold a cut lower thread so as to be able to intersect with the next upper thread loop, and to ensure that a seam can be reliably formed at the first stitch immediately after the start of sewing without missing the thread. 次に、このように構成された半回転釜7の作動について説明する。
縫製終了時の最終縫いサイクルにおいて、縫針6が下降して、その最下位置から若干上昇したときに、布側上糸22bの上糸ループ22cが剣先14aにより縫針6よりも前側で捕捉されてその上糸ループ22cが拡大される。このとき、図8に示すように、糸分け部20bにより、布側上糸22bが針落ち位置Nよりも後側に振り分けられ且つ天秤側上糸22aが針落ち位置Nよりも前側に振り分けられている。
Next, the operation of the half rotary hook 7 configured as described above will be described.
In the final sewing cycle at the end of sewing, when the sewing needle 6 descends and slightly rises from its lowest position, the upper thread loop 22c of the cloth side upper thread 22b is captured by the sword tip 14a in front of the sewing needle 6. The upper thread loop 22c is enlarged. At this time, as shown in FIG. 8, the cloth-side upper thread 22b is distributed to the rear side from the needle drop position N and the balance-side upper thread 22a is distributed to the front side from the needle drop position N by the yarn dividing portion 20b. ing.

そこで、可動刃25が揺動レバー28の駆動により時計回りに往動されるときに、糸捌き部25aがこれら両上糸22a,22bの間に左側から割り込んで、天秤側上糸22aを可動刃25の退避部25dに退避させておき、同時に、布側上糸22bと下糸23を糸誘導部25bを経て捕捉部25cに案内する。   Therefore, when the movable blade 25 is moved forward clockwise by driving the swing lever 28, the threading portion 25a interrupts between the upper threads 22a and 22b from the left side to move the balance-side upper thread 22a. At the same time, the cloth-side upper thread 22b and the lower thread 23 are guided to the catching section 25c through the thread guiding section 25b.

そして、可動刃25が反時計回りに復動されるときに、布側上糸22bと下糸23とが捕捉部25cで捕捉された状態で前方に移動し、固定刃26の刃部26aと可動刃25の刃部との協働で布側上糸22bと下糸23とが同時に切断される(図8,図9参照)。そして、最終的に、可動刃25は元の待機位置に復帰する。このように、ボビンケース15の下糸案内角部15aの上端部から出ている下糸23が可動刃25の復帰回動で一気に切断されるときに、図10,図11に示すように、切断された下糸23は可動刃25と共に可動刃25の切断方向、つまり前方に跳ね飛ばされるようになる。   Then, when the movable blade 25 is moved counterclockwise, the cloth-side upper thread 22b and the lower thread 23 move forward in a state where they are captured by the capturing section 25c, and the blade section 26a of the fixed blade 26 The cloth side upper thread 22b and the lower thread 23 are simultaneously cut in cooperation with the blade portion of the movable blade 25 (see FIGS. 8 and 9). Finally, the movable blade 25 returns to the original standby position. Thus, when the lower thread 23 coming out from the upper end of the lower thread guide corner 15a of the bobbin case 15 is cut at a stroke by the return rotation of the movable blade 25, as shown in FIGS. The cut lower thread 23 is spun off together with the movable blade 25 in the cutting direction of the movable blade 25, that is, forward.

その結果、この切断された下糸23は図11に示すように、釜糸案内板20の針通過用切欠き穴20aに連続して形成された第2切欠き部20cと、大釜13の上部側に形成されたテーパー状の第1切欠き部13bとを介して容易に前方に飛び出る。即ち、このとき、下糸ボビンを収容したボビンケース15を中釜14に装着したときと同様に、ボビンケース15の下糸案内角部15aの上端部から出ている下糸23が大釜13の開放端側(前方)に垂れるようになる。それ故、次の縫製が開始された第1針目において、上糸ループ22cがこの下糸23と確実に絡むようになり、糸抜けすることなく、第1針目から確実に縫目を形成することができる。   As a result, as shown in FIG. 11, the cut lower thread 23 includes a second notch portion 20 c formed continuously with the needle passage notch hole 20 a of the hook yarn guide plate 20, and an upper portion of the cauldron 13. It protrudes forward easily through the tapered first cutout 13b formed on the side. That is, at this time, similarly to when the bobbin case 15 containing the lower thread bobbin is mounted on the inner hook 14, the lower thread 23 coming out from the upper end of the lower thread guide corner 15a of the bobbin case 15 is It comes to hang down to the open end side (front). Therefore, at the first stitch where the next sewing is started, the upper thread loop 22c is surely entangled with the lower thread 23, and the stitch is surely formed from the first stitch without losing the thread. Can do.
